Introduction

The Opticron Imagic TGA WP 10x50mm binoculars are a versatile and robust optical instrument designed for nature enthusiasts, bird watchers, and outdoor adventurers. Manufactured by Opticron, a renowned name in the world of optics, these binoculars fall under the category of high-performance Porro prism binoculars. They are intended for a variety of uses, from casual wildlife observation to more serious birding and hiking applications.

Product Overview and Design

The Opticron Imagic TGA WP 10×50 binoculars sport a sleek, modern design with a non-slip rubber covering that enhances grip and durability. Their black finish gives them a classic, understated look that blends well into natural environments. A standout feature is the contoured protective rubber armoring, which not only adds to the aesthetic appeal but also provides a layer of protection against bumps and drops.

Key Features and Specifications

  • Magnification: 10x
  • Objective Lens Diameter: 50mm
  • Prism System: Porro Prism made of BAK4 glass
  • Field of View: 279 ft at 1000 yds (5.3 degrees)
  • Eye Relief: 19.5 mm
  • Exit Pupil: 5 mm
  • Close Focus: 14.8 ft
  • Weather Resistance: Waterproof and nitrogen gas filled
  • Weight: 29.42 oz
  • Included Accessories: Wide neck strap, soft case with rainguard, objective lens caps

Experience Using the Product

In various scenarios, the Opticron Imagic TGA WP 10×50 binoculars have proven to be a reliable companion. During a recent birdwatching trip, I appreciated the clarity and brightness of the images provided by the fully multi-coated optical system. The 10x magnification, combined with the large 50mm objective lens, made it easy to spot details from a distance.

The adjustable eyecups and click-stop diopter adjustments allowed for a comfortable viewing experience, accommodating users with different vision needs. While hiking, the binoculars’ waterproof feature was particularly beneficial during unexpected rain, ensuring that they remained functional without any compromise in performance.

When attached to a tripod, the binoculars excelled during stationary observation, allowing for prolonged viewing without fatigue. The close focus capability of 14.8 ft was a delightful surprise, making it possible to observe nearby wildlife with remarkable detail.

Pros and Cons

Pros:

  • Exceptional image clarity and brightness due to multi-coated optics
  • Robust and waterproof construction, ideal for outdoor use
  • Comfortable eyepieces and diopter adjustments for ease of use
  • Includes useful accessories such as a neck strap and rainguard

Cons:

  • Weight can be a bit heavy for prolonged use without a tripod
  • Some users may prefer the compactness of roof prism binoculars

Conclusion

Overall, the Opticron Imagic TGA WP 10x50mm binoculars provide an excellent balance of performance, durability, and comfort. Their impressive optical capabilities make them suitable for both casual and serious users alike. Although they are slightly heavier than some might desire, their design and construction ensure they stand up to the rigors of outdoor exploration. At a price point of $249, they represent a solid investment for anyone looking to enhance their viewing experience in nature.
